What is Authorization To Release Medical Records Form Sample?

Authorization To Release Medical Records Form Sample is a legal document that allows the healthcare provider to disclose a patient's medical information to a specified individual or organization. This form is essential for ensuring that patient confidentiality is maintained while still allowing the necessary sharing of medical records.

Your GP can only respond to requests from third parties if they have your written permission to disclose any information about your health. Many companies have their own request form which you will complete and they will forward to us. Alternatively you will need to complete the form attached.
You can get your GP record by logging into your account using the NHS app or NHS website. First, you need to register for online services and prove who you are. You can do this when you create an account.
Personal health record (PHR) Electronic medical record (EMR)
A request for information from health (medical) records has to be made with the organisation that holds your health records – the data controller. For example, your GP practice, optician or dentist. For hospital health records, contact the records manager or patient services manager at the relevant hospital trust.
